About the role

About

Our client is a Geneva-based, FINMA-regulated boutique investment firm delivering tailored solutions across public markets, alternatives, and private markets. With a small, agile team, the firm offers a highly collaborative and entrepreneurial environment, providing professionals with direct exposure to decision-making and client outcomes. Unlike some traditional private banking structures, the platform enables full access to a broad, open-architecture investment universe, allowing advisors to deliver truly bespoke, institutional-quality solutions to private clients. This is an ideal setting for individuals looking to step away from product-driven or sales-heavy models and focus on high-conviction investment advice and long-term client relationships.

Working closely with the Chief Investment Officer, you will join as an Investment Advisor at an intermediate level, suited to candidates with sufficient experience to operate independently while still looking to grow within a high-performing environment. The role focuses on advising high- and ultra-high-net-worth clients on multi-asset portfolios, primarily implemented through funds and structured solutions rather than direct single-security selection. You will play a key role in managing client relationships, delivering tailored investment strategies, and contributing to the firm's continued growth. The role spans public and private markets as well as alternatives, requiring a genuinely cross-asset mindset and comfort operating as a generalist.

Responsibilities

  • Advise HNWI and UHNWI clients on diversified, multi-asset portfolios, with a strong focus on alternatives and private markets
  • Generate cross-asset, macro-driven investment ideas and translate them into actionable client solutions
  • Support a small, agile team and contribute to the growth of the boutique firm.

Qualifications

  • University degree in Finance, Economics, or a related field
  • Around 8-10 years' experience in investment advisory within Swiss private banking or a boutique investment firm
  • Strong multi-asset expertise across public and private markets, including alternatives, with a solid macro perspective
  • Fluent in English; good command of French

Additional Information

  • Available for a full-time, permanent position (no home office)
